Real Madrid Confirm Dani Ceballos' Departure after 9-Year Spell
Real Madrid have announced the departure of midfielder Dani Ceballos after reaching a mutual agreement to terminate his contract, bringing an end to the Spaniard's nine-year career at the Santiago Bernabéu.

Arsenal hail signing of ‘winner’ Ona Batlle after Barcelona summer exodus
Batlle is fourth arrival after Stanway, Cerci and ReutelerFull-back is one of four big Barça free transfer departures Arsenal have confirmed the signing of the Spain full-back Ona Batlle on a free after her departure from Barcelona, continuing the London club’s busy start to the transfer window.The 27-year-old is their fourth signing, after Georgia Stanway, Selina Cerci and Geraldine Reuteler, who arrived from Bundesliga teams on free transfers, and the club are understood to have been determined to complete lots of their business early.
